I'm delighted to join you in kicking off the citywide 2016 Chinese New Year Celebration hosted by Choose Chicago and the Department of Cultural Affairs and Special Events of the City of Chicago with the support of the Ministry of Culture of China as well as local partner organizations including the Chinese Fine Arts Society.

This is the third year for Chicago to host the Chinese New Year Celebration in the name of the city government. I wish to express my deep appreciation to the Honorable Mayor Emanuel for his vision and guidance in making this annual event possible. And I thank all of you for your contribution in this regard. My special thanks go to the visiting Chinese artists who have traveled across the Pacific to attend this event.

The annual celebration of the Chinese New Year has become a wonderful example of the great cultural diversity of this vibrant city as well as the ever-growing close ties between China and Chicago, which has played an important role in strengthening the mutual understanding of our two peoples. Many people in China have come to know Chicago as a very friendly city because of this annual event.

This year is the China-US Tourism Year as declared by President Xi Jinping and President Obama during President Xi's visit to the US last September. Events like the Chinese New Year Celebration will certainly help stimulate more two-way tourism between China and Chicago. Currently, there are over 30 direct flights between Chinese cities and Chicago every week. So travel is indeed very easy, you can go anytime you like, and air fares are usually very reasonable.
